![]() |
Модераторы: Snowy, bartram, MetalFan, bems, Poseidon, Riply |
![]() ![]() ![]() |
|
nnnnnnnnnn |
|
|||
Unregistered |
Народ поскажите как подсчитатьколичество пунктов в секции ИНИ-файла? За пример - благодарность.
|
|||
|
||||
RA |
|
|||
![]() Брутальный буратина ![]() ![]() ![]() ![]() Профиль Группа: Участник Клуба Сообщений: 3497 Регистрация: 31.3.2002 Где: Лес Репутация: 7 Всего: 115 |
GetProfileSection GetPrivateProfileString |
|||
|
||||
Snowy |
|
|||
![]() Эксперт ![]() ![]() ![]() ![]() Профиль Группа: Модератор Сообщений: 11363 Регистрация: 13.10.2004 Где: Питер Репутация: 30 Всего: 484 |
Можно просто открыть как текстовый файл и считать все строки, которые начинаются на '[', а заканчиваются на ']'.
|
|||
|
||||
nnnnnnnnnn |
|
|||
Unregistered |
![]() |
|||
|
||||
Snowy |
|
|||
![]() Эксперт ![]() ![]() ![]() ![]() Профиль Группа: Модератор Сообщений: 11363 Регистрация: 13.10.2004 Где: Питер Репутация: 30 Всего: 484 |
Добавлено @ 15:33 Проверка наличия файла на диске уже на вашей совести. Здесь только сам анализ файла. |
|||
|
||||
nnnnnnnnnn |
|
|||
Unregistered |
А как это же сделать с помощью GetPrivateProfileString ?
|
|||
|
||||
Snowy |
|
|||
![]() Эксперт ![]() ![]() ![]() ![]() Профиль Группа: Модератор Сообщений: 11363 Регистрация: 13.10.2004 Где: Питер Репутация: 30 Всего: 484 |
|
|||
|
||||
nnnnnnnnnn |
|
|||
Unregistered |
Ребята мне нужно на чистом API! Плиз.
|
|||
|
||||
nnnnnnnnnn |
|
|||
Unregistered |
Я сделал так.... Может можно проще?
var HG, HI: DWORD; P: Pointer; ComboBoxAdd: PChar; int: integer; aBuf: array[0..1024] of Char; int := 0; if GetPrivateProfileString(PChar('SearchSystemNames'), nil, nil, aBuf, SizeOf(aBuf), PChar(GetCurDir + 'my.ini')) <> 0 then begin ComboBoxAdd := aBuf; while ComboBoxAdd^ <> #0 do begin int := int+1; inc(ComboBoxAdd, lstrlen(ComboBoxAdd)+1); end; end; |
|||
|
||||
![]() ![]() ![]() |
Правила форума "Delphi: WinAPI и системное программирование" | |
|
Запрещено: 1. Публиковать ссылки на вскрытые компоненты 2. Обсуждать взлом компонентов и делиться вскрытыми компонентами
Если Вам понравилась атмосфера форума, заходите к нам чаще! С уважением, Snowy, bartram, MetalFan, bems, Poseidon, Rrader, Riply. |
1 Пользователей читают эту тему (1 Гостей и 0 Скрытых Пользователей) | |
0 Пользователей: | |
« Предыдущая тема | Delphi: WinAPI и системное программирование | Следующая тема » |
|
По вопросам размещения рекламы пишите на vladimir(sobaka)vingrad.ru
Отказ от ответственности Powered by Invision Power Board(R) 1.3 © 2003 IPS, Inc. |